Hi Frank,
   Same problem under Redhat as Gentoo unfortunately. I download the
SkaleTracker RAR file using Mozilla. I then run

unrar t Skale076wFixed.rar

and it tells me exerything is OK, so I run

unrar e Skale076wFixed.rar

and it extracts. I then made it executable

-rwxr-xr-x 1 mark mark 673375 Sep 17 00:18
Sk_AT_le076wFixed.rh9

and try running it, but I get:

bash-2.05b$ ./Sk\@le076wFixed.rh9

Default skin file corrupted

bash-2.05b$

There was a post to this effect on their forums, but it had no answer to
the problem other than to try downloading again, which I did.

I'll keep thrashing around a bit. Maybe there's a path to getting a new
default skins file somewhere. I might have seen that somewhere.
